Output e08ddb810955194cd991fea1adecef1e73f4efa1b8fd6f7dc432bacdb051c7ad:0

value
40326650
script pubkey
OP_0 OP_PUSHBYTES_20 68c7c76181e40d8ae8b2b6f60ed0d62f66a3ba9f
address
bc1qdrruwcvpusxc469jkmmqa5xk9an28w5lsmhgjt
transaction
e08ddb810955194cd991fea1adecef1e73f4efa1b8fd6f7dc432bacdb051c7ad